Output 65385a68dfee137dd9fa5d08729197c4fc6a0eb05b9044e018894bdbfc04ce7f:0

value
2898895651
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bfb108d8b5ca997a0f6134dd2928e0e3e1ca34984985b0175d0adc97f0778783
address
tb1ph7cs3k94e2vh5rmpxnwjj28qu0su5dycfxzmq96aptwf0urhs7ps698z45
transaction
65385a68dfee137dd9fa5d08729197c4fc6a0eb05b9044e018894bdbfc04ce7f